What Azithromycin actually does (and doesn't do)
Azithromycin is an antibiotic that works by stopping the growth of bacteria. For chlamydia, it effectively targets the specific bacteria responsible for the infection.
Typically, a single dose is prescribed for chlamydia, with symptoms often improving within a few days. It's crucial to understand that Azithromycin:
- Only treats bacterial infections, not viral infections like the common cold or flu.
- Is not effective against other STIs like gonorrhea, syphilis, herpes, or HIV.
- Does not prevent future chlamydia infections or other STIs.
Always complete the full course of medication as prescribed, even if you feel better, to ensure the infection is fully cleared.
Side effects and when to stop
Like all medications, Azithromycin can cause side effects, though not everyone experiences them. Common side effects include nausea, vomiting, diarrhoea, or abdominal pain. These are usually mild and temporary.
You should seek immediate medical attention if you experience:
- Severe allergic reactions (rash, itching, swelling, severe dizziness, trouble breathing).
- Severe or persistent diarrhoea, especially if it contains blood or mucus.
- Yellowing of the skin or eyes (jaundice).
- Irregular heartbeat.
Always follow your doctor's instructions and discontinue the medication if severe or concerning side effects occur.
